Aspects to Consider When Choosing Back Door Installers

Choosing a qualified and reliable back door installer is vital to ensure that the job is done properly. Here's a breakdown of key considerations:

Experience and Expertise

  • Search for installers with a proven track record in door installation.
  • Check if they have experience with the particular kind of door you wish to set up, be it moving, French, or conventional doors.

Licensing and Insurance

  • Guarantee the installer is licensed to operate in your area and is familiar with local building regulations and policies.
  • Verify that they carry insurance to secure versus potential damages or mishaps that may occur during installation.

Customer Reviews and Recommendations

  • Read online reviews on platforms like Yelp or Google to gauge client satisfaction.
  • Ask pals or household for recommendations based upon their experiences.

Pricing and Estimates

  • Request quotes from numerous installers to compare prices.
  • Be cautious of unusually low quotes, as they may suggest subpar quality or service.

Warranty and After-Sales Support

  • Inspect if the installer provides a service warranty on their work.
  • Guarantee they supply sufficient assistance for any post-installation issues.

Frequently Asked Questions About Back Door Installation

What materials are frequently used for back doors?

Common materials include wood, fiberglass, and steel. Each has its advantages-- wood uses a timeless appearance however requires maintenance, fiberglass is energy-efficient and low-maintenance, while steel offers superior security.

How can I ensure my back entrance is energy-efficient?

Search for doors with high Energy Star scores, correct insulation, and multi-pane glazing for windows. Correct weather stripping can also avoid drafts.

What is the average cost to install a new back door?

The installation cost varies extensively based upon the door type, material, and labor. Typically, property owners can expect to pay between ₤ 600 and ₤ 2500.

Do I need a license for back entrance installation?

Examine local building regulations, as licenses might be needed, especially in locations with rigorous policies.

The length of time does it require to install a back door?

The timeframe depends upon the intricacy of the installation, however many setups can be completed within a few hours to a day.
